Long distance walkingTyndall MC and Tullow MC have organised the Gus Tobin Galty Walk for Saturday next, June 12th. The location is the Galty Mountains in south Tipperary and the distance is 26km.

Registration is from 7.30am, on the day, at the Foot Pub near Cloghera – which also happens to be the final checkpoint. The €15 fee includes transport to the start of the walk. The walk is for over 18s only. Refreshments will be provided at the end.

Charity challenge

The Down Syndrome Association has teamed up with One Great Adventure to create a “mountain challenge” in order to raise some much-needed funds. The challenge walk is taking place next Saturday, June 12th on the stunning Slieve Donard (below) in Co Down – at 850 metres it is Northern Ireland’s highest peak.

All you need to do is pay a registration fee and raise a minimum of sponsorship.

Mountainboarding

June 19th is “World Mountain Board Day” and to mark the occasion GASP Surfin Dirt will be running £10 (€12) introduction sessions. Mountainboarding is a well-established sport derived from snowboarding. A mountainboard is basically a snowboard on four wheels. I’ll leave the rest to your imagination. Located in the Mourne Mountains, Surfin’ Dirt Mountain Board Centre provides a safe and exciting place to board, with training sessions to suit the novice and the more experienced.
